OPR. 8
Setting for the movement amount after near-point dog ON
When the OPR method is Count 1 or 2, set a value not less than the deceleration
distance after the near-point dog signal has turned ON.

OPR. 9
OPR dwell time
When the OPR method is Stopper 1, set the time from when the near-point dog
turns ON until machine OPR control is completed.
Set not less than the movement time from when the near-point dog turns ON until
a stop is made by the stopper.
(When the OPR method is other than "Stopper 1", the "
OPR. 9
OPR dwell time"
value need not be set.)
